WebbIbn-al-Haytham, variously referred to as ‘al-Basri’ or by his Latinized name, ‘Alhazen’ was an illustrious Arab Muslim scientist, philosopher, mathematician, and astronomer. Al-Haytham earned and cemented his place in the hallowed portals of greatest human achievements by making noteworthy contributions to optics, mathematics, astronomy ... http://sifahane.org/ibni-heysem/ Ibn al-Haytham was known for his contributions to Optics specifically thereof vision and theory of light. He assumed ray of light was radiated from specific points on the surface. Possibility of light propagation suggest that light was independent of vision. Light also moves at a very fast speed.
